Output 31ad31ee501e407baf2bf23d8a26c66749168b2b4c6399d14e4f08bf56e59605:1

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a1a8ca9b6d11fa11ee9b9f2efd9bcf832a1032 OP_EQUALVERIFY OP_CHECKSIG
address
18MLido7rRR2o3p7wfXhq8ZErp31QcaiWm
transaction
31ad31ee501e407baf2bf23d8a26c66749168b2b4c6399d14e4f08bf56e59605
spent
true